1. Where can I find freelance coding opportunities?

There are several online platforms such as Upwork, Freelancer, and Toptal where you can find freelance coding projects.

2. How much can I expect to earn as a freelance coder?

Your earning potential as a freelance coder can vary widely depending on your skill level, experience, and the complexity of the projects you take on. Some coders earn upwards of six figures annually.

3. What are some popular coding languages to learn for freelancing?

Some popular coding languages that are in high demand for freelancing include JavaScript, Python, Ruby on Rails, and Java.

4. How can I market my coding services to potential clients?

You can market your coding services through social media, online portfolio websites, and networking with other professionals in the industry.

5. Is it necessary to have a degree in computer science to make money coding from home?

While a degree in computer science can be beneficial, it’s not always necessary to have one in order to find freelance coding opportunities. Many clients are more interested in your coding skills and experience.

6. Can I create and sell my own coding projects online?

Yes, you can create and sell your own coding projects online through platforms like GitHub, CodeCanyon, and Etsy.

7. How can I stay motivated while working from home as a coder?

It’s important to set clear goals for yourself, establish a routine, take breaks when needed, and stay connected with other coding professionals for support and inspiration.

8. What are some common mistakes to avoid as a freelance coder?

Some common mistakes to avoid include underpricing your services, overcommitting to projects, not communicating effectively with clients, and neglecting to continuously improve your coding skills.

9. Are there opportunities for remote coding jobs with companies?

Yes, many companies offer remote coding jobs for experienced developers. Websites like Remote.co and We Work Remotely are great resources for finding remote coding jobs.

10. How can I build a strong portfolio to attract clients as a freelance coder?

You can build a strong portfolio by showcasing your past coding projects, including detailed descriptions of your role and the technologies you used. You can also include testimonials from satisfied clients.

11. What are some ways to expand my coding skills and knowledge?

You can expand your coding skills and knowledge by taking online courses, attending coding workshops and conferences, collaborating with other developers on open-source projects, and experimenting with new technologies.

12. How can I ensure a steady income as a freelance coder?

To ensure a steady income as a freelance coder, it’s important to build a strong client base, maintain good relationships with clients, diversify your skills to offer a wider range of services, and consistently deliver high-quality work on time.
